在数字经济浪潮下,Web3.0正以“去中心化、价值互联网、用户主权”的标签,重塑互联网的底层逻辑,从区块链、NFT到DeFi、DAO,Web3.0的生态爆发催生了大量学习需求,但“自学Web3.0需要多久”成为许多人的困惑,这个问题没有标准答案——它取决于你的基础、目标、投入时间,以及学习路径的选择,本文将从学习阶段、影响因素、资源推荐三个维度,为你拆解Web3.0自学的时间规划。

Web3.0学习分三阶段:从“入门”到“入行”的时间表

Web3.0的知识体系庞杂,但可拆解为“基础认知—技术实践—生态深耕”三个阶段,每个阶段的目标不同,所需时间也因人而异。

基础认知(1-3个月):建立Web3.0世界观

目标:理解Web3.0的核心概念、技术原理与生态逻辑,摆脱“概念盲区”。

  • 底层技术:区块链(区块、哈希、共识机制如PoW/PoS、智能合约)、分布式存储(IPFS/Filecoin)、去中心化身份(DID)等;
  • 经济模型:代币经济学(Tokenomics)、通证经济、DeFi(借贷、交易、稳定币)、NFT(价值、应用场景)、DAO(治理机制);
  • 行业
    随机配图
    生态
    :主流公链(以太坊、Solana、Polkadot)、Layer2解决方案(Optimism、Arbitrum)、开发工具(MetaMask、Remix、Hardhat)、行业媒体(Bankless、Odaily、律动)。

时间投入:若每天能保证2-3小时学习,1-2个月可完成基础概念扫盲;若要结合案例理解(如“以太坊如何实现智能合约”“DeFi协议的流动性原理”),可能需要3个月。

技术实践(3-6个月):动手做“第一个Web3.0项目”

目标:掌握至少一项核心技术,能独立完成简单开发或操作,从“知道”到“做到”。
方向选择(根据兴趣/职业目标)

  • 开发方向:学习Solidity(智能合约语言)、前端框架(React/Vue)、区块链交互(Web3.js/ethers.js),目标是部署一个简单的DeFi合约(如DApp)或NFT项目;
  • 产品/运营方向:熟悉钱包使用、链上数据分析(Dune Analytics、Nansen)、社区运营(Discord/Telegram管理),能策划一场NFT Mint活动或撰写行业分析报告;
  • 投资/研究方向:学习链上数据解读、项目尽职调查(团队、代码、经济模型)、市场趋势分析,能独立判断项目价值。

时间投入:开发方向需更多代码练习,建议6个月左右;产品/运营、投资方向侧重实践与经验积累,3-4个月可入门。

生态深耕(6个月以上):成为“垂直领域专家”

目标:在细分领域形成竞争力,如“Layer2开发专家”“DeFi协议研究员”“NFT社区运营负责人”。

  • 深入研究某一赛道(如跨链、GameFi、RWA),关注前沿技术(ZK-Rollups、模块化区块链)与行业动态(监管政策、头部项目迭代);
  • 参与实际项目:贡献开源代码、加入DAO治理、运营Web3.0社区,或通过实习/兼职积累行业经验。

时间投入:此阶段无上限,需持续学习与实践,通常6-12个月可在细分领域建立一定影响力。

影响自学时长的4个关键因素

同样的学习路径,不同人完成时间可能相差数倍,以下因素至关重要:

基础知识储备

  • 有技术背景(编程/计算机科学):学习智能合约、区块链开发时上手更快,技术实践阶段可能缩短1-2个月;
  • 无技术背景(文科/商科):需额外补足编程基础(如JavaScript、Python)或行业术语,建议先花1个月学习“前置知识”。

每日有效学习时间

  • 全职学习(每天4-5小时):3-4个月可完成基础认知+技术入门;
  • 兼职学习(每天2-3小时):需6-8个月才能达到同等水平;
  • 碎片化学习(每天1小时以内):周期可能拉长至1年以上,且容易因缺乏系统化练习导致“学完就忘”。

学习目标清晰度

  • 目标模糊(如“想了解Web3.0”):容易陷入“概念收集陷阱”,今天学DeFi,明天看NFT,最终浅尝辄止;
  • 目标明确(如“3个月内学会用Solidity写ERC20代币”):可聚焦资源,效率提升50%以上。

资源质量与学习反馈

  • 优质资源:系统化课程(如Coursera《区块链技术》、CryptoZombies的Solidity教程)、实战项目(Buildspace、a16z Crypto Startup School)、行业导师指导,能避免走弯路;
  • 缺乏反馈:闭门造车写代码、无人交流的项目,易因bug卡壳而放弃,建议加入学习社群(如Discord/Telegram小组),定期分享与讨论。

高效学习资源推荐:少走弯路的“捷径”

选择合适资源,能让自学效率事半功倍,以下分类推荐优质内容:

入门科普(建立认知)

  • 书籍:《区块链技术指南》(邹均等)、《精通比特币》(Andreas Antonopoulos);
  • 视频:B站“区块链技术入门”(清华大学)、YouTube系列“Web3.0 explained in 5 minutes”;
  • 社区:知乎Web3.0话题、金色财经、律动BlockBeats(行业快讯)。

技术实践(动手操作)

  • 开发
    • 课程:Udemy《Solidity and Blockchain A-Z™》、FreeCodeCamp《Learn Blockchain by Building a Blockchain》;
    • 工具:Remix IDE(在线Solidity编译器)、Hardhat(以太坊开发框架)、OpenZeppelin(智能合约模板库)。
  • 产品/运营
    • 数据分析:Dune Analytics(链上数据可视化)、Nansen(钱包标签分析);
    • 案例学习:研究知名NFT项目(如Bored Ape Yacht Club)的社区运营策略。

持续进阶(深耕生态)

  • 行业报告:Messari《State of Crypto》、Coinbase《加密行业报告》;
  • 开源贡献:GitHub上的以太坊核心协议、Layer2项目(如Optimism、Arbitrum)代码库;
  • 线下活动:Web3.0 Meetup、Devcon(以太坊开发者大会)、Consensus(共识大会)。

常见误区:这些“坑”会拉长你的学习周期

  1. 过度追求“速成”:Web3.0涉及技术、金融、法律等多领域,短期突击只能掌握皮毛,需耐心积累;
  2. 忽视“风险教育”:自学时只关注技术,忽略智能合约安全(如重入攻击)、合规风险(如不同国家对加密货币的监管政策),可能在实际项目中踩坑;
  3. 脱离“实践”:仅看理论不动手,学完Solidity却从未部署过合约,等于“纸上谈兵”;
  4. 盲目跟风:今天学GameFi,明天看SocialFi,缺乏主线规划,样样通,样样松”。

Web3.0自学,时间只是“量变”,持续学习才是“质变”

从零开始自学Web3.0,快则3-6个月可入门,慢则1年以上才能扎根,但“时间”并非唯一标准——真正决定你能走多远的,是是否建立了系统化的知识框架、是否通过实践积累了经验、是否在生态中找到了自己的定位。

Web3.0的核心是“用户主权”,而学习的本质也是“为自己负责”,与其纠结“需要多久”,不如从今天开始:选一个方向,找一个资源,动手做第一个小项目,毕竟,在快速迭代的Web3.0世界,“开始行动”比“完美规划”更重要。